Local Area Info: Kibler, Arkansas

Kibler is located in southern Crawford County at 35°25?31?N 94°14?11?W? / ?35.42528°N 94.23639°W? / 35.42528; -94.23639 (35.425320, -94.236257), 4 miles (6 km) south of Alma and 6 miles (10 km) east of Van Buren, the Crawford County seat.

As of the census of 2000, there were 969 people, 343 households, and 278 families residing in the city. The population density was 214.6 people per square mile (82.8/km²). There were 368 housing units at an average density of 81.5/sq mi (31.4/km²). The racial makeup of the city was 95.25% White, 0.10% Black or African American, 1.44% Native American, 1.86% Asian, 0.62% from other races, and 0.72% from two or more races. 1.44% of the population were Hispanic or Latino of any race.

There were 343 households out of which 35.9% had children under the age of 18 living with them, 65.9% were married couples living together, 11.4% had a female householder with no husband present, and 18.7% were non-families. 16.9% of all households were made up of individuals and 7.6% had someone living alone who was 65 years of age or older. The average household size was 2.83 and the average family size was 3.16.
